Output 3ddac019f1d907de909546bdda39b180c36daab33f971b1b468407773af7d796:0

value
537983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3be0b5643421f15314170a97f81c2c0d5478f63d OP_EQUAL
address
379cytMXUEcyagn58QFZ78Pw3vxvrZqKf8
transaction
3ddac019f1d907de909546bdda39b180c36daab33f971b1b468407773af7d796
confirmations
122313
spent
true